How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Tula?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Tula 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,214 | $800 | $1,988 |
Tula 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,365 | $750 | $2,350 |
Tula 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,094 | $1,038 | $2,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Tula
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Tula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Tula ranges from $800 to $1,988 with an average monthly rent of $1,214.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Tula c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Tula range from $750 to $2,350.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,365.
How expensive are Tula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 22 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Tula on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,038 to $2,900 - averaging $2,094 for the location.
